That 9.99 RAS score is way off.

The testing numbers used to generate that score were taken from Bruce Feldman's Freak List article. I don't know where Feldman got them from - I'm guessing the UMich S&C staff or from Mazi himself. No doubt that workout numbers given to an offseason "Freak List" hype piece article are going to be optimistic, personal best type stuff... that's what everybody involved wants to see. But they didn't end up close to his Pro Day numbers.

His Freak-Listed 44" vert would blow away the all-time record for a defensive lineman by like another 6 inches. His Pro Day vert was 29", which was a fairly pedestrian 65th percentile.

His broad wasn't as egregious, but it was given as an 87th percentile 9'4" and ended up being a 60th percentile 8'11". That one's more believable, but it isn't freaky either. It's also pretty average for an NFL DT.

Bottom line is, Mazi either underwhelmed Feldman's Freak List numbers for him or left them unverified. He was hyped to be a Micah type athlete, but the concrete numbers we have on him say he's got average starter tools.
